Gibside Community Farm CIC

Gibside Community Farm was established as a member co-operative Community Interest Company in 2013, In 2017 we finally moved all our growing to a 13.5 acre (5.5ha) field on Fellside Rd near Burnopfield leased to us by Gibside National Trust. We became fully organic, certified by the Soil Association. We have planted a small orchard of over 40 apple trees, all varieties chosen to grow well locally and have planted over 1000 native trees and shrubs as a shelterbelt, essential for our exposed and windy situation. We have two large polytunnels where we grow a variety of salads, beans and tomatoes. Agroforestry tree rows support our horticulture. The large field plots are worked with the help of a 60 year old Ferguson tractor and we grow potatoes, leeks, garlic, onions and brassicas in bulk and we have a smaller market garden area, Most of the work is done by volunteers and we run a veg bag scheme, selling fresh organic vegetables locally.
